Sami Zayn vs Kevin Owens: Two Scenarios for Their Epic WrestleMania 41 Match

The build-up for a potential major, deeply personal match between Sami Zayn and Kevin Owens at the upcoming WWE event, WrestleMania 41, began during an intriguing segment on the third episode of Raw on Netflix. These longtime friends-turned-rivals and former tag team champions hinted towards a highly anticipated one-on-one encounter, and I have an idea for how it could materialize.

As a passionate WWE fan, I’m speculating on two potential storylines that could unfold in the coming weeks and months, leading up to the grand event in Las Vegas. The first seems like the more probable path, while the second is a dream scenario that, if it happens, could create one of the greatest WrestleMania matches ever, especially for fans who’ve been with these two since their days as Kevin Steen and El Generico.

More Likely: Sami Zayn Doesn’t Help Kevin Owens Win The WWE Championship And Loses The Royal Rumble Because Of It

While Sami Zayn was excitedly declaring his involvement in the Men’s Royal Rumble match, Kevin Owens appeared, subtly hinting that if Zayn aided him in his ladder match against Cody Rhodes for the WWE Championship, they might have another headliner at WrestleMania. I’ll delve deeper into that possibility later, but having followed wrestling for nearly three decades, I suspect this storyline will unfold in an unexpected and ominous manner.

It appears that I believe the following scenario is likely: Sami won’t assist KO in defeating Cody Rhodes and retaining the WWE Championship. Instead, Rhodes will secure the title for a third consecutive year at WrestleMania. This decision by Sami will infuriate Owens, who has a history of reacting strongly to perceived betrayals. As a result, Owens will take action to prevent Sami from winning the Rumble match. Instead of challenging each other for the championship, they’ll engage in a fiery one-on-one bout with only their honor at stake.

Less Likely: Kevin Owens Defeats Cody Rhodes For The WWE Championship And Sami Zayn Wins The Royal Rumble

It’s highly unlikely that Kevin Owens will face Sami Zayn for the WWE Championship at WrestleMania 41, but just in case, here’s my take on how the match might unfold.

In this situation, Owens overcomes Cody Rhodes (either independently or with the aid of his long-standing ally/adversary), and later, Zayn achieves an astonishing Royal Rumble win. As the night concludes, he points towards the large banner suspended from the rafters of Lucas Oil Stadium.

Previously, these two combatants have clashed four times during WrestleMania events, twice as teammates (WrestleMania 34 and 39) and twice as adversaries (WrestleMania 32 and 37). A future one-on-one match between them for the WWE Championship could become an unforgettable spectacle. There are two intriguing possibilities: one, providing Sami with another stunning and poignant moment at WrestleMania; or two, having KO deliver a crushing blow to his friend, spoiling the fans’ joy. I’m open to either scenario unfolding.
